Job Description

Store Assistant Manager (F/T)

The Store Assistant Manager is responsible for working with the Store Manager on all store operations. The Store Assistant Manager plays a vital role in guiding, developing, and motivating a team of brand advocates to ensure an exceptional customer experience that aligns with the company’s brand values.

Responsibilities

  • Partner with the Store Manager to maximize profitability by ensuring that customer engagement, merchandising, operations, and community connection are all consistent and compliant with company standards.
  • Create amazing customer experiences through strong client focus and collaboration, ensuring the team is motivated to deliver memorable experiences.
  • Partner with the Store Manager to implement visual merchandising directives to maintain the company's brand strategies.
  • Ensure appropriate replenishment of merchandise on the selling floor.
  • Partner with the Store Manager to ensure compliance and adherence to loss prevention and safety policies and procedures, standards and practices, and company directive.
  • Assist in various store operations, including training, operations, sales, visual merchandising, inventory management, store administration, cleaning duties when necessary, and customer service.
  • Foster an environment of development and accountability.
  • Process information or merchandise through the computer system and POS register system.
  • Assist Store Manager in the selection and hiring of qualified candidates.
  • Be flexible and occasionally perform work outside your specific role.

Requirements

  • Minimum of 3-5 years of retail experience.
  • High school diploma or equivalent.
  • Excellent organizational skills and the ability to coordinate people, resources, and services to address business goals and needs.
  • Strong verbal and written communication skills.
  • Knowledge of retail operations including sales, customer service, merchandising, inventory control, store budget preparation, and loss prevention.
  • Ability to work a flexible schedule with retail hours, including day, evening, weekends, and/or holidays.
  • Understanding of how to develop staff with experience in staffing, coaching, counseling, etc.
  • Ability to process information or merchandise through the computer system and POS register system.

Benefits

  • Medical, Dental, Vision Benefits & Flexible Spending Accounts
  • Life & Short/Long-Term Disability Benefits
  • 401K Eligibility over the age of 21 with Company match after 6 months of employment
  • Paid time off benefits including paid vacation, sick time, voting
  • Virtual Health Care
  • 50% off employee discount and 40% off immediate family discount
  • Friends and Family Discount Events
  • Free shoe every season/quarter
  • Employee Assistance Program
  • Tuition Reimbursement Program
  • Career Growth
  • Employee Referral Program
  • Experience at a fast-paced growing company that takes sustainability seriously; read our latest Sustainability Report

The pay range of this position is $18-$23/hr plus commission. Actual rate will be determined based off candidate's skill sets, years of experience, and other job-related factors. This range does not include benefits such as health insurance, paid time off, and 401K, if applicable.
